Getting Started

Connection to the Internet. If you are reading this, chances are pretty good that you are currently on-line.
Active NetID and password. In order to access the DIL, you will need to have an active NetID and current password to log in.
Instructor Privileges for DIL*. In order to create a slideshow in the DIL, you must first obtain instructor privileges. In order to do this, you must email digitalcollections@northwestern.edu.

*note: Even if you have instructor privileges for Blackboard and other university websites accessed via netid, you still need to request instructor privileges for the Digital Image Library.

Creating a new slide show in the DIL Top

1. Click "My Slideshows".



2. Click "Create New Slideshow".



3. Enter desired slideshow title in the "Title" text box. Click "Rename".




Adding Images to your slideshow Top

1. To add images click the "Add Images" button.



2. Click on "Search", "Browse", "My Images", or "Favorites", depending on how you want to find your slideshow images.



3. For the search, select all applicable collections by clicking the box to the left of the collection, enter a keyword in the "Search for keyword" box, and click "Search".



4. Select the desired images by clicking the "Selected" box under the thumbnail. To search for another image for this slideshow, click "Back to Search".



5. When you are finished searching, click "Add selected images to slideshow".



6. Click "Add Selected Images" to add the selections you've just made to the slideshow you just created.





Rearranging/Deleting slides in your slideshow Top

1. To rearrange the order of the slides in your slideshow, you must use the "Light Table" function. This can be accessed by clicking on "Light Table".



2. To rearrange slides: click and drag the slide to a new location. To duplicate a slide: Click on the desired slide to select it, and click "Duplicate Slide(s)".



3. To save changes to a slideshow: click "Save Changes". When this window appears, click "OK". When you are finished editing the presentation, click "Leave Light Table".



4. To delete an undesired slide, click on the undesired slide to select it, and click "trash" to delete.
